Firestorm To Begin GSAC Play

Box Score

Phoenix, AZ- After traveling to Utah and Colorado, the ACU Women's Basketball team returns home to begin GSAC play on Thursday.  The #22 Firestorm will host the #8 Westmont Warriors on Thursday followed by #14 The Master's on Saturday.

Coach Berry's Thoughts

"Tonight's game with Westmont marks the opening of a very tough GSAC season. As they do nearly every year, the conference teams have made themselves better in the offseason, and this year the conference will be the toughest since I've been at ACU."

 

"We have some seasoned veterans, we have made some nice additions to our roster, and I expect us to be in the middle of things at the end of this season.  But every journey starts with a single step and tonight's game with Westmont is a huge step for us."

 

Arizona Christian

The Firestorm are 5-3 headed into GSAC play after coming up short last week against NCAA Division II Colorado Mesa and Western State Colorado

 

ACU Key Players

Courtney Christmas- 25.1 points, 6.4 rebounds, 3.3 blocks

Makayla Enders- 15.9 points, 6.4 rebounds

Jada Willingham- 14.9 points

Toni Davis- 10.6 points, 3.6 assists

 

Series Notes

ACU collected their first ever win against Westmont last season when the teams split their regular season meetings

The Firestorm swept the season series against The Master's last year and have seen their four all-time wins come in the last four years

 

Westmont

The Warriors are 4-2 after falling 59-50 to #7 Carroll a week ago Monday.  Iyree Garrett scored 20 points with five assists

 

The Master's

The Mustangs begin GSAC play with a 4-2 record after losing 68-64 to Antelope Valley on Monday.  TMU will play Ottawa (AZ) on Thursday before coming to ACU on Saturday
